# This file is used to test certain crash edge cases to make sure they produce
# correct stack traces for debugging.
set testmodule [file normalize tests/modules/crash.so]
set backtrace_supported [system_backtrace_supported]
# Valgrind will complain that the process terminated by a signal, skip it.
if {!$::valgrind} {
start_server {tags {"modules"}} {
r module load $testmodule assert
test {Test module crash when info crashes with an assertion } {
catch {r 0 info modulecrash}
set res [wait_for_log_messages 0 {"*=== REDIS BUG REPORT START: Cut & paste starting from here ===*"} 0 10 1000]
set loglines [lindex $res 1]
set res [wait_for_log_messages 0 {"*ASSERTION FAILED*"} $loglines 10 1000]
set loglines [lindex $res 1]
set res [wait_for_log_messages 0 {"*RECURSIVE ASSERTION FAILED*"} $loglines 10 1000]
set loglines [lindex $res 1]
wait_for_log_messages 0 {"*=== REDIS BUG REPORT END. Make sure to include from START to END. ===*"} $loglines 10 1000
assert_equal 1 [count_log_message 0 "=== REDIS BUG REPORT END. Make sure to include from START to END. ==="]
assert_equal 2 [count_log_message 0 "ASSERTION FAILED"]
if {$backtrace_supported} {
# Make sure the crash trace is printed twice. There will be 3 instances of,
# assertCrash 1 in the first stack trace and 2 in the second.
assert_equal 3 [count_log_message 0 "assertCrash"]
}
assert_equal 1 [count_log_message 0 "RECURSIVE ASSERTION FAILED"]
assert_equal 1 [count_log_message 0 "=== REDIS BUG REPORT START: Cut & paste starting from here ==="]
}
}
